Barrier breakthroughs: Achieving airtightness in modern construction

Construction Specifier

These stricter regulations aim to reduce energy consumption and enhance overall building performance, making air barriers a key element in todays construction practices. By preventing uncontrolled air movement between conditioned and unconditioned spaces, they help regulate indoor temperatures, control moisture, and improve energy efficiency.

What is ‘Retrofitting’ in Construction: Techniques and Benefits

Building Radar

Retrofitting in construction involves updating and modifying existing structures to improve their performance, safety, and energy efficiency. It can involve a range of modifications, from structural improvements to energy efficiency upgrades. Enhanced Safety : Improving structural integrity and safety features.
